What Wallpaper Architecture is for

Wallpaper Architecture is a niche reference source for the Architecture market, sitting between luxury media coverage and day-to-day project tooling. It is useful for practice owners, interior architects, and façade-focused studios that need visual momentum during concept formation, not as a replacement for CAD, GIS, or specification software. Because the content is pulled from wallpaper.com, it behaves best as a high-signal inspiration engine where image-driven decisions can be made quickly for site context, material direction, and design narrative. Its fit should be tested through architectural criteria: do project types and program scale match your current portfolio, can you repeatedly compare façade articulation, façade/landscape transitions, and circulation logic across references, and do output resolutions support the format you print or embed in proposals? Also check editorial bias by noting whether the curation skews toward premium styling over build-ready realism. If licensing or source provenance is unclear for client-facing materials, use it as directional input and pair it with verified project data before final communication.
Key features

1Core Capabilities

  • Architecture-aware filters let you narrow references by type and typology (residential, hospitality, office, museum, cultural) to avoid random inspiration noise
  • Visual tagging around materials, textures, interior layers, and spatial sequencing helps find precedents for specific design intents instead of broad keyword searches
  • Recurring editorial themes are visible through category groupings, making it easier to trace regional style trends and material combinations over time
  • Saved boards/collections support project-level curation, so teams can review a bounded image set during design checkpoints
  • Context clues in article metadata and caption text help you assess currency of concepts before adding them to formal pitch content

Useful ways to use Wallpaper Architecture

01
Concept direction during early brief framing
Use it to assemble a short image set that matches site scale and building program before massing sketches. This helps narrow alternatives quickly and defend early positioning choices in client meetings.
02
Material and skinning comparisons
Filter by material language, cladding mood, and light behavior to benchmark façade directions across similar climate contexts and use findings as a starting point for feasibility discussions with engineering.
03
Lobby and public-space narrative building
Collect high-quality references for circulation hubs, seating zones, and finish palettes, then group them into review-ready bundles for client approvals and contractor coordination notes.

Quick answers

Frequently asked questions

1How do I judge if this fits my practice and project mix?

Check whether its references match your dominant typologies and whether the content supports your review cadence. If most results fit your material language and building scale, it can speed concept validation; if they drift into unrelated luxury styling, treat it as secondary inspiration.

2Is it suitable as a technical source for final production documentation?

Use it mainly for inspiration and narrative building. For construction-ready documentation, pair it with technical standards, manufacturer data, and project-specific drawings before decisions are finalized.

3Can the image quality be trusted for client decks and print handoffs?

Quality is generally strong for presentation use, but file sizes and exact export options can vary. Test the format you need in your current deck and printing workflow before committing to a full campaign.

4What if I need strict licensing evidence quickly?

Treat licensing as a verification step, not an assumption. If provenance is uncertain or missing, do not directly repurpose assets in paid client materials until rights are confirmed.
